2007 GMC Yukon vs. 2007 Volvo S60
To start off, both 2007 GMC Yukon and 2007 Volvo S60 were released in the same year (2007). Therefore the support and the availability on parts for both vehicles should be relatively similar. At 5,326 cc (8 cylinders), 2007 GMC Yukon is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2007 GMC Yukon (303 HP @ 5200 RPM) has 47 more horse power than 2007 Volvo S60. (256 HP @ 5500 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2007 GMC Yukon should accelerate faster than 2007 Volvo S60.
Because 2007 GMC Yukon is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2007 Volvo S60.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2007 GMC Yukon will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2007 GMC Yukon (447 Nm @ 4000 RPM) has 97 more torque (in Nm) than 2007 Volvo S60. (350 Nm @ 2100 RPM). This means 2007 GMC Yukon will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2007 Volvo S60.
